Acclaimed political theorist and American scholar Roger Berkowitz will speak on Shabbat, September 26, 2026.

Join Roger Berkowitz, Professor of Political Studies and Human Rights, Bard College, and Founder and Academic Director of the Hannah Arendt Center for Politics and the Humanities, podcast host and author of A World We Share: Hannah Arendt and the Power of Friendship in a Broken World.

What if truth is the wrong foundation for democracy?

In A World We Share, Berkowitz challenges one of our most deeply held assumptions. Drawing on the life and thought of Hannah Arendt—who survived Nazi Germany and forged enduring intellectual friendships with Karl Jaspers, Mary McCarthy, Martin Heidegger, and others despite profound disagreements—he offers a compelling diagnosis of our own moment: an age marked by loneliness, ideological rigidity, and civic fragmentation.

His central argument is both provocative and hopeful: our political crisis is, at its core, a crisis of friendship. Democracy is sustained not by consensus or moral purity, but by our willingness to remain in conversation and relationship with those whose experiences and perspectives differ from our own.
